Biography

In this section:


Parliamentary service

  • Elected to the House of Representatives for Casey, Victoria, 2001, 2004, 2007 and 2010.

Ministerial appointments

  • Parliamentary Secretary to the Prime Minister from 30.1.07 to 3.12.07.

Committee service

  • House of Representatives Standing: Ageing from 20.3.02 to 31.8.04; Science and Innovation from 20.3.02 to 31.8.04; Education and Training from 11.3.08 to 10.11.08; Economics from 25.9.08 to 3.2.10 and from 13.9.11 to 7.2.12; Communications from 3.2.10 to 19.7.10.
  • Joint Statutory: Corporations and Financial Services from 25.10.10.
  • Joint Standing: Electoral Matters from 1.12.04 (Chair from 6.12.04) to 7.2.06; Public Accounts and Audit from 7.2.06 (Chair from 7.2.06) to 6.2.07.
  • Joint Select: Australia's Clean Energy Future Legislation from 15.9.11 to 7.10.11.

Parliamentary party positions

  • Shadow Parliamentary Secretary for Tax Reform from 14.9.10.
  • Deputy Chairman, Coalition Policy Development Committee from 14.9.10.
  • Member, Opposition Shadow Ministry from 6.12.07 to 14.9.10. Shadow Minister for Education, Apprenticeships and Training from 6.12.07 to 22.9.08; Shadow Assistant Treasurer from 22.9.08 to 8.12.09; Shadow Minister for Broadband, Communications and the Digital Economy from 8.12.09 to 14.9.10.

Party positions

  • President, Melbourne University Liberal Club 1988.
  • President, Victorian Liberal Students Association 1989.
  • President, Liberal Party Box Hill North Branch 1990-95.
  • Delegate, Liberal Party State Council 1990-2001.

Personal

  • Born 13.3.1967, Melbourne, Vic.
  • Married.

Qualifications and occupation before entering Federal Parliament

  • BA(Hons), BComm (Melb).
  • Research Assistant, Institute of Public Affairs 1989-90.
  • Media Adviser to the Hon. P Costello, MP 1990-98.
  • Senior Political Adviser to the Treasurer, the Hon P Costello, MP 1998-2001.

Electorate

  • Description: outer metropolitan.
    Location: eastern Melbourne; it includes the centres of Chirnside Park, Coldstream, Croydon, Gruyere, Kilsyth, Lilydale, Monbulk, Montrose, Mooroolbark, Mount Evelyn, Seville, Seville East, Silvan, Wandin and Wandin East.
    Area: 409 sq km (approx.).
    Electors enrolled: 92 357 (at 21.8.10).
    Industries: market gardens, orchards, nurseries, flower farms, vineyards, tourism, light manufacturing and engineering.
    State electorates: Casey includes parts of the Victorian Legislative Assembly electorates of Evelyn, Gembrook, Kilsyth, Monbulk and Warrandyte.
